Why Energy Efficiency Matters in St. George
St. George experiences:
• extremely hot summers
• rapid temperature changes
• intense UV exposure
• dry desert air
Without proper planning, a home can become expensive to cool, uncomfortable to live in, and prone to long-term wear.
Energy-efficient design ensures:
• lower monthly utility bills
• better year-round comfort
• reduced environmental impact
• long-lasting structural performance
• improved indoor air quality
Sea Bright Homes integrates the right materials, systems, and design techniques to ensure each home performs exceptionally well in the desert climate.
1. High-Performance Insulation for Desert Conditions
Insulation is one of the biggest factors influencing energy efficiency.
St. George’s heat requires insulation that:
• prevents heat transfer
• stabilizes indoor temperature
• reduces HVAC strain
How Sea Bright Homes Does It
• thick, high-R-value insulation
• proper sealing in walls, attics, and flooring
• continuous insulation for energy retention
• moisture-resistant materials designed for desert dryness
This helps the home stay cool longer and reduces energy consumption significantly.
2. Energy-Efficient Windows and Glass Systems
Windows are the largest source of heat gain in homes.
The right windows drastically improve comfort and reduce cooling costs.
Sea Bright Homes Window Solutions
• Low-E glass coatings
• UV-blocking double or triple-pane windows
• Aluminum or composite frames resistant to sun exposure
• Larger openings with high-performance glazing
• Proper orientation to maximize light and reduce heat
This allows homeowners to enjoy the views of Southern Utah without suffering from excessive heat.
3. Smart HVAC and Ventilation Systems
An efficient home needs an HVAC system designed specifically for its size, exposure, and airflow patterns.
Our HVAC Approach
• high-efficiency air conditioners
• zoning systems for temperature control
• smart thermostats (programmable + app-based)
• balanced ventilation for indoor air quality
• ductwork that prevents leaks and energy waste
This results in a quieter, cleaner, and more cost-efficient system year-round.
4. Solar-Ready Roof Designs
St. George has some of the highest sun exposure in the country.
A solar-ready home benefits from lower energy costs and long-term sustainability.
Sea Bright Homes Solar Preparation
• roof pitches designed for panel optimization
• wiring conduit integrated during construction
• solar-compatible roofing materials
• structural reinforcement for panel weight
This ensures homeowners can upgrade to solar easily anytime.
5. Water-Smart Landscaping and Irrigation
Water is precious in the desert. Sustainable landscaping saves water and maintains long-term curb appeal.
Our Water-Efficient Landscaping Practices
• drought-tolerant native plants
• gravel and stone elements
• strategic shading from desert trees
• drip irrigation systems
• low-maintenance design
A beautiful exterior doesn’t need heavy water usage.
